Either look in your manual, if your supplier gave you one, for your mother board details or open up your case and take a look at the large chips without the the huge sinks and fans and see what they say.

If you can't see any thing, look up your board on the web at the makers site. They should supply all the details you need and will have the latest drivers

The board name should be shown when you boot up... at some stage...
It will also be marked on the PCB (some where) with the revision number at the end...
